Upper Respiratory
Pertaining to the upper part of the respiratory system, including the nose, nasal passages, throat (pharynx), and voice box (larynx).
Biofeedback
A therapeutic technique that uses electronic monitoring to convey information about physiological processes, enabling an individual to gain control over bodily functions.
Tension Headaches
A common type of headache characterized by a feeling of tightness around the forehead or back of the head and neck.
Arthritis Pain
Discomfort, soreness, or ache in the joints caused by inflammation, characteristic of arthritis.
